Dear North Somerset Council,

Please could you provide the process in which motorists should use to make a claim against the council for pothole damage to vehicles.

It would be appreciated if you could include the name of the department responsible for handling claims, telephone number, email address and postal address.

Is there a timeframe in which the claim must be made after the incident and repairs are completed?

Also is there any other information required apart from date/time location, photos of locus, vehicle damage and repairs invoice in order to make claim?

North Somerset Council now considers that it has complied with your
request. However, you have a right to appeal if you are dissatisfied with
our response. Requests for an internal review must be made in writing
within 40 calendar days of the response being issued to the requester.
When requesting an internal review, please include your reference number,
the date of your original request and your contact details. Please also
include an explanation of why you are dissatisfied with our response.
